We stayed here for 4 nights, initially had booked in the attached bungalow but when we got there found it was very small so upgraded to the villa then the private pool villa on our last night. It is a very nicely designed hotel. Rooms are nice with nice outdoor bathroom, the villas are a much nicer size than the... More

After reading the good reviews it was a Big disappointment to actually stay at this overpriced resort. The rooms are ridiculously small and the rooms/hotel lack many of the features you normally wouldnt even look for before booking in this Price category. No useful internet, no TV or safetyboxes at all, no newspaper an so on. The resort unexpctedly turned... More

We stayed 6 nights and were the only ones at the resort. The same comment has been made in other reviews. This is a very nice place at Lean Beach. There are fishing boats on the beach and they go out each morning so you get to see them all return at about 7 - 8 am. There is traditional... More
